#EPL: Anfield is where title dreams die – Arsenal warned ahead of Liverpool clash

Sky Sports pundit, Jamie Carragher has warned Arsenal that Anfield is where Premier League title dreams die.

The Gunners are away to Liverpool on Sunday, seeking to continue their seven-match winning run.

Mikel Arteta’s men have opened up an eight-point lead at the top with nine fixtures left.

“Anfield can be where title dreams go to die.

“Sir Alex Ferguson and my Sky colleague Gary Neville freely admit that they saw Anfield visits as the truest test of their capacity to win the championship.

“That makes it more important for Arsenal to kick Liverpool while they are down and deliver a performance worthy of champions,” Carragher told The Telegraph.
